oracle 导入,导出表

导入:

C:\Documents and Settings\Administrator>imp

Import: Release 9.2.0.1.0 - Production on 星期二 11月 14 22:14:02

Copyright (c) 1982, 2002, Oracle Corporation.  All rights reserved

用户名:  peam
口令:    peam

连接到: Oracle9i Enterprise Edition Release 9.2.0.1.0 - Production
With the Partitioning, OLAP and Oracle Data Mining options
JServer Release 9.2.0.1.0 - Production

导入文件: EXPDAT.DMP> c:/peam.dmp

输入插入缓冲区大小(最小为 8192 ) 30720>

经由常规路径导出由EXPORT:V09.02.00创建的文件

警告: 此对象由 PEAM 导出, 而不是当前用户

已经完成ZHS16GBK字符集和AL16UTF16 NCHAR 字符集中的导入
只列出导入文件的内容 (yes/no): no >

由于对象已存在, 忽略创建错误 (yes/no): no > yes

导入权限 (yes/no): yes > yes

导入表数据 (yes/no): yes >

导入整个导出文件 (yes/no): no > yes

. 正在将PEAM的对象导入到 SYSTEM
. . 正在导入表                         "ADDRE"          8行被导入
. . 正在导入表                    "APARTMENTS"         18行被导入

准备启用约束条件...
成功终止导入,但出现警告。

 

 

导出:

C:\Documents and Settings\Administrator>exp

Export: Release 9.2.0.1.0 - Production on 星期四 12月 7 12:52:05 2006

Copyright (c) 1982, 2002, Oracle Corporation.  All rights reserved.


用户名:  peam
口令:

连接到: Oracle9i Enterprise Edition Release 9.2.0.1.0 - Production
With the Partitioning, OLAP and Oracle Data Mining options
JServer Release 9.2.0.1.0 - Production
输入数组提取缓冲区大小: 4096 >

 导出文件: EXPDAT.DMP> c:\12312312312312.dmp

(1)E(完整的数据库),(2)U(用户) 或 (3)T(表): (2)U > u

导出权限 (yes/no): yes >

导出表数据 (yes/no): yes >

压缩区 (yes/no): yes >

已导出 ZHS16GBK 字符集和 AL16UTF16 NCHAR 字符集

即将导出指定的用户...
要导出的用户: (RETURN 以退出) > peam

要导出的用户: (RETURN 以退出) >

. 正在导出 pre-schema 过程对象和操作
. 正在导出用户 PEAM 的外部函数库名称
. 导出 PUBLIC 类型同义词
. 导出私有类型同义词
. 正在导出用户 PEAM 的对象类型定义
即将导出 PEAM 的对象 ...
. 正在导出数据库链接
. 正在导出序号
. 正在导出群集定义
. 即将导出 PEAM 的表通过常规路径 ...

. . 正在导出表                     EQ_AC_EVENT          0 行被导出
. . 正在导出表                       EQ_CHANGE          0 行被导出
. . 正在导出表                   EQ_CHANGE_RPT          0 行被导出
. . 正在导出表                   EQ_CYC_DOWORK          0 行被导出

. 正在导出同义词
. 正在导出视图
. 正在导出存储的过程
. 正在导出运算符
. 正在导出引用完整性约束条件
. 正在导出触发器
. 正在导出索引类型
. 正在导出位图, 功能性索引和可扩展索引
. 正在导出后期表活动
. 正在导出实体化视图
. 正在导出快照日志
. 正在导出作业队列
. 正在导出刷新组和子组
. 正在导出维
. 正在导出 post-schema 过程对象和操作
. 正在导出统计
在没有警告的情况下成功终止导出。

报错:

imp命令导入数据表时出现了

IMP-00013: 只有 DBA 才能导入由其它 DBA 导出的文件
IMP-00000: 
未成功终止导入

解决方案如下:

如果连接的用户没有dba的权限,但是又想用这个用户导入dmp文件,可以先以system的身份登录,然后grant dba to 用户,再以刚才的用户身份登录导入即可。

例如:

Grant dba to stone;(;一定不能丢)

然后以stone身份登录导入即可。



 

你可能感兴趣的:(oracle 导入,导出表)